WebSigns of preeclampsia: persistent headache. seeing spots, blurry vision, or other changes in eyesight. swelling of hands or face. shortness of breath. pain in the upper abdomen or shoulder. nausea and vomiting (in the second half of pregnancy) sudden weight gain. WebApr 12, 2024 · Most birthing parents develop preeclampsia in the third trimester, particularly between weeks 34 and 37. For pregnancies less than 34 weeks‟ gestation, steroids should be given. The benefits of steroid administration to the fetus peak between 48 hours and 6 days. However, even if delivery is planned for within 24 hours, ... WebPre-eclampsia reduces the flow of blood through the placenta. It's more likely to happen in the second half of pregnancy, or shortly after the birth. You’re most likely to develop it towards the end of your pregnancy, from around 34 weeks. However, some women develop pre-eclampsia as early as 20 weeks. WebNov 23, 2024 · Pre-eclampsia is a pregnancy complication characterised by high blood pressure and multi-organ dysfunction in the mother. It is a leading contributor to maternal and perinatal mortality, with 99% of these deaths occurring in low- and middle-income countries (LMIC).
